New organic table grape varieties unveiled

Leading up to the California grape season, Fruit World is delighted to introduce an expansion of its specialty organic grape program with the introduction of new and unique heritage varieties. The company will kick off the season with Champagne grapes available in mid-July, followed by their famed Thomcords and new heritage varietals at the end of July.

"In addition to our organic Thomcords and other beloved varieties, we are excited to introduce an even more diverse and flavorful range of heritage grape varieties this season," shared Bianca Kaprielian, CEO and Founder of Fruit World. "Our commitment to sustaining family farms continues to inspire our efforts to delight our customers."

The organic program will also include Natural Flames, available in late July, followed by Natural Thompsons in early August. Additionally, Ribier, Grenache, and other fun and colorful wine grape varietals that are well-suited for fresh consumption will be available. They will also continue to ship conventional Kyoho grapes, particularly popular in Asian markets. As the grape season progresses, stone fruit and summer citrus will be offered, ensuring a continuous supply of fresh and flavorful produce.

For the sixth year running, the company is enhancing direct communication with consumers through their "text us" card initiative, Thomcord Tales. Each Thomcord retail unit contains a small card that shares Fruit World's story and invites customers to send them a text. The team at Fruit World personally responds to all messages, fostering a closer connection with consumers and emphasizing their commitment to exceptional service. In line with its commitment to environmental responsibility, the company is proud to reintroduce fully compostable and recyclable packaging options. Moving from plastic poly bags to now paper totes and recyclable clamshells, they are taking significant steps to minimize environmental impact throughout the supply chain.
